This January, IDW sends the Ghostbusters overseas. Following the current series, “Ghostbusters: Get Real,” and the 2015 Annual, series regulars Erik Burnham and Dan Schoening will have classic Ray Stantz, Peter Venkman, Winston Zeddmore, and Egon Spengler confronting ghosts of all kinds of different cultures and creeds

“We have so many ideas for visits to so many countries,” Burnham says in the announcement with CBR. “The ghosts they face will be more . . . I guess ‘standard’ . . . insofar as they aren’t godlike beings bent on destruction.”

Burnham seems excited about exploring the different types of supernatural occurrences from all over the world. “I always strive for accuracy and put a lot of time into researching folklore/history,” he continues. “In Italy, near Venice, the Island of Poveglia is supposed to be one of the most haunted in the world. And Paris has tons of ghost lore to choose from.”

He also promised that the Ghostbusters won’t be ignoring their NYC headquarters, leaving Janine in charge of hiring people in their place (could this be a way to welcome in the Melissa McCarthy crew from the upcoming Paul Feig movie?) and sort of leaving a franchise of Ghostbusters behind. It sounds like a sort of “Ghostbuster, Inc.,” though apparently Dan Aykroyd’s original concept involved the team setting up a business of ghost exterminators. “We’ve always intended to use as much of Aykroyd’s concepts as we could the more we used, the more we expanded on the core.”

“Ghosts are everywhere, not just in New York City,” Burnham says. “Other worldly cultures are so rich in haunted tales and apparitions, it would be a shame not to visit them.”

“Ghostbusters International” #1 written by Erik Burnham with art by Dan Schoening will arrive in January 2016 from IDW. Read the rest of the announcement and interview with Erik Burnham here.
